Types of Locknuts
There are several types of locknuts, each designed for specific applications. Some common varieties include nylon-insert locknuts, metal locknuts, and serrated flange locknuts. Nylon-insert locknuts are popular for general use and provide resistance against loosening through a nylon ring that grips the bolt threads. Metal locknuts are suitable for high-temperature or heavy-duty applications, while serrated flange locknuts help distribute pressure evenly and prevent loosening. Understanding the differences between these types will help you match the right locknut to your project requirements.
Material Considerations
The material of a locknut is important for strength, corrosion resistance, and longevity. Common materials include stainless steel, carbon steel, and brass. Stainless steel locknuts are ideal for outdoor or humid environments because they resist rust and corrosion. Carbon steel locknuts are strong and cost-effective but may require coatings to prevent corrosion. Brass locknuts are resistant to corrosion and electrical conductivity, making them suitable for certain specialized projects. Choosing the right material ensures that your locknuts will perform well in the conditions they are exposed to.
Size and Thread Compatibility
Correct sizing is critical when selecting locknuts. You must match the locknut to the diameter and thread pitch of the bolt or screw being used. Using a locknut that is too large or too small can compromise the connection and create safety risks. Check manufacturer specifications and measure threads carefully to ensure compatibility. This step may seem basic, but it is one of the most common mistakes in project assembly.
